So here are a list of things I'm thankful for in terms of my favorite hobby. I want to give thanks to...


Sports Card Forum, Card Collector's World, and Sports Card Radio. All three of these sites have allowed me to meet hundreds of traders over the past 2 years. In addition they all provide a forum where collectors can come together and discuss the hobby.

Flea Markets and Card Shows... Thanks for combining three things I really enjoy in life... shopping, walking, and cards.


Check Out My Cards & eBay... Thanks to both of these companies for providing me the opportunity to add cards to my PC at a reasonable price and delivered to my doorstep. Without you, I'd be forced to go to the local card shops and pay close to full book on singles.


YouTube... Thanks for allowing me to watch other people's box breaks. You have no idea how much money you have saved me over the years. Every time I think about busting a product of something, I head over to your site to see what other's have pulled. 95% of the time... I have a change of heart and put my wallet away.


Fellow Sports Card Blogs... this is the one area where I spend at least 30 minutes to an hour reading people's posts. It gives me an opportunity to hear people's opinions and see people's box breaks and personal collections. When it comes to family and friends, I don't have anyone who really shares this interested (except for one of my nephews, but he's more into sports than sports cards)... so blogs have provided me an opportunity to meet people who share a common interest.
